Build a Pond - The Benefits

To build a pond in your backyard brings many benefits. Apart from the pleasure it will bring you, it will also improve the landscape of your garden and make your yard more attractive to both other people and the local wildlife.

One thing often overlooked by the novice pond keeper who wants to build a pond for the first time is the increased value a pond brings to your property. It will also make it much more desirable to the buying public if you were to put your home on the market in the future.

People live longer than ever before and have more free time on their hands. Many people are moving their living space to the backyard to enjoy this extra spare time.

When looking for a new home, the backyard is now a major concern and a garden pond will make your backyard stand out from the crowd in much the same way as a well designed swimming pool or a raised patio would.

Imagine someone walking into the backyard of a potential new home and seeing a beautiful water feature. They may not have considered it a benefit before but now they have seen it, they want one!

The fact that they don't have to worry about building a pond themselves would again make the home become more desirable.

Things to consider when building a pond

When you set out to build a pond there are many things to first consider. It wants to be done right first time, especially if you are going to build a fish pond with expensive stock.

If space allows, try to be original and make your pond unique but also have it blend into your landscape. Finding the right balance can be difficult at first so come up with a few ideas before placing your spade into the lawn!

Think carefully what your objectives are and what you hope to personally get from it when you build a pond. Will it be purely an ornamental water feature to sit by and admire, will it be to raise turtles or rear Koi? Perhaps you want to do your bit for the planet and attract wildlife by creating your own small eco system?
